把软件开发的设计编码编译调试和运行集成在一起

小编 2024-01-16 60

BA软件开发

BA软件开发是指将业务分析(Business Analysis)与软件开发(Software Development)结合起来,实现将业务需求转化为具体的软件解决方案,在这个过程中,需要进行设计、编码、编译、调试和运行集成等一系列步骤,以确保开发出高质量的软件。

把软件开发的设计编码编译调试和运行集成在一起

在BA软件开发的过程中,设计是一个关键的环节,设计阶段主要包括需求分析和系统设计两个部分,需求分析是指对用户的需求进行详细的调研和分析,确定软件开发的目标和范围,系统设计则是根据需求分析的结果,设计出软件系统的架构、模块和功能等,设计阶段的目标是确保软件开发能够满足用户的需求,并且具备良好的可扩展性和可维护性。

接下来是编码阶段,也就是将设计的结果转化为具体的代码实现,编码是将设计文档中的逻辑和功能转化为计算机可执行的代码的过程,在编码过程中,开发人员需要根据设计要求,使用合适的编程语言和开发工具,编写出符合标准和规范的代码,编码的质量直接影响到软件的性能和稳定性,因此需要开发人员具备良好的编码能力和经验。

编码完成后,就需要进行编译和调试,编译是将源代码转化为可执行文件的过程,通过编译可以检查代码中的错误和问题,并生成可运行的软件,调试则是在软件运行过程中,对代码进行调试和修复bug的过程,编译和调试是确保软件能够正常运行的关键步骤,需要开发人员具备良好的调试技巧和经验。

最后是运行集成阶段,也就是将开发完成的软件与其他系统进行集成和部署,在这个阶段,需要进行系统测试、性能优化和部署等工作,系统测试是为了验证软件的功能和性能是否符合预期,性能优化则是对软件进行优化,提高其运行效率和响应速度,部署是将软件安装到目标环境中,并确保其能够正常运行,运行集成阶段的目标是确保软件能够稳定运行,并与其他系统进行无缝集成。

BA软件开发将业务分析和软件开发相结合,通过设计、编码、编译、调试和运行集成等一系列步骤,实现将业务需求转化为具体的软件解决方案,每个步骤都非常重要,需要开发人员具备良好的专业知识和技能,以确保开发出高质量的软件。

The End
微信